In Innisfil, ON, a lactation consultant typically costs about C$120 to C$250 for an initial private consultation and around C$80 to C$180 for a follow-up visit, with virtual appointments sometimes a bit less; some consultants charge hourly rates in the range of C$100 to C$200, and coverage may be available through private health benefits or public health programs depending on the provider and your situation.
The cost of a lactation consultant in Innisfil, ON can be influenced by several factors:
- Type of Certification
International Board Certified Lactation Consultants (IBCLCs) typically charge more than Certified Lactation Counselors (CLCs) due to their advanced training and ability to handle complex breastfeeding issues.
- Visit Type
In-home visits generally cost more than office visits or virtual consultations. Many consultants in Innisfil offer telehealth options at reduced rates.
- Insurance Coverage
In Innisfil, ON, the cost of a lactation consultant may not be directly covered by public health insurance (OHIP), as these services are often considered non-medical. However, some private health insurance plans might include coverage for lactation consultants or breastfeeding support under maternity or wellness benefits. It's important to check with your private insurance provider for details about coverage. Additionally, free breastfeeding support services may be available through local public health units, community programs, or hospitals, so it's worth exploring those options as well.
- Number of Sessions
Some consultants offer package deals for multiple sessions, which can be more cost-effective than paying per visit, especially for ongoing breastfeeding challenges.

- Experience and Specialization
Consultants with specialized expertise in areas like tongue ties, premature infant feeding, or relactation may charge higher rates.
